The YPG/YPJ have also held the dictatorship at bay (and they have brought a relative stability to this region of Syria). But what deserves our respect is not simply their military prowess, but rather the type of society which they seek to create in liberated areas. They hold socialist tendencies, but what sets them apart is their desire to organize their world according to directly democratic means; something like a secular, decentralized, Town Meeting system where all the people have an actual voice and an unabstracted vote concerning the issues that face them as a people and as a community. Here they take political influence from the anarchist Vermont sociologist Murray Bookchin. Their vision, similar to that espoused by the EZLN & the Zapatistas (Chiapas, Mexico), is as far reaching as that which was dreamed of on CNT/FAI barricades in Spain from 1936-1939. Their fight has parallels to Mahkno and his brigades in the Ukraine in 1919. They do not fight for an ethic Kurdish state, but rather for a new social formation whereby the individual and the community collectively control the world in which they live. Their dreams, perhaps, are not dissimilar those who manned the walls of the Paris in 1871. And to this very point in time, remarkably, they have been winning. read full story / add a comment ![]()

Foi em uma infame e inesquecivelmente tenebrosa sexta feira, 13 de dezembro de 1968, que durante o mandato do ditador-presidente general Arthur da Costa e Silva, uma junta militar promulgava o Ato Institucional nº. 5 (AI-5), o mais terrível dos dezessete que a ditadura civil-militar impôs ao povo brasileiro. O AI-5 deu início ao período mais brutal da ditadura, tornando “oficial” e “lícito” o extermínio de opositores do regime. Para além de medidas como o fechamento do Congresso Nacional, intervenções nos estados e municípios, suspensão de habeas corpus, suspensão de direitos políticos, entre outras, o AI-5 era a sigla que dava sentido à expressão “terrorismo de Estado” (com o perdão da redundância), fazendo da tortura, dos desaparecimentos forçados e dos assassinatos práticas corriqueiras do Estado ditatorial.
Passados cinquenta anos desse expediente de violência, brutalidade e barbárie, ventos autoritários anunciam novamente que não superamos esse passado. Temos à nossa porta expedientes autoritários que re-editam aquele momento histórico e, por isso, mais do que nunca, é preciso afirmar com todas as letras: ditadura, NUNCA MAIS! read full story / add a comment ![]()

On December 5th we were pained to hear about the untimely death of Alan MacSimóin, veteran anarchist, trade unionist and tireless organiser in Ireland. Today we said farewell to him at Glasnevin cemetery in Dublin, where many other revolutionaries before him have been put to rest. Many friends and comrades from all parties and movements of the left joined his family to bid farewell to this exceptional man. SIPTU, his trade union, had arranged a guard of honour for him. The previous night, the wake at the Teachers’ Club was equally well attended by comrades of all persuasions: from the Communist Party, the Socialist Party and the Socialist Workers Party, Sinn Féin, Workers Solidarity Movement, Workers’ Party, even Labour. He, as a true non-sectarian, had friends in every single left-wing party, a friendship nurtured in decades of activism. read full story / add a comment ![]()

When it comes to greenhouse gas emissions, South Africa falls within the 15 biggest polluters in the world. But there is also a class dimension when it comes to pinning down which sections of society are responsible for air pollution – the major polluters in South Africa are the ruling class (capitalists, politicians and top state bureaucrats) and their state and corporations (including state corporations), continuing an economy based on cheap black labour, mining and externalising costs. State-backed”empowerment” firms — for Afrikaners from 1948, and blacks from 1994 — are deeply involved. read full story / add a comment ![]()
